4. Agra

Agra, is a city in the state of Uttar pradesh, and the iconic Taj Mahal is situated there. Taj Mahal is an epitome of romance created by Shah Jahan for his beloved wife Mumtaz and that itself is sooo romantic! So yes Taj Mahal has to be on the list. And I wil also say you guys a small fact:

The Taj Mahal attracts 7–8 million visitors a year. In 2007, it was declared a winner of the New7Wonders of the World (2000–2007) initiative

5. Munnar, Kerela

 

Munnar is a hill station in the state of Kerela. Kerela is a beautiful state and this place “Munnar” is also called the “Kashmir of South India” and is the most chosen honeyoon destination as well.

6.  Jaisalmer, Rajasthan

Yes, I am back to Rajasthan again. I kept the most beautiful place for the last, so it may the last one on the least but definitely not the least. Jaisalmer is called the Golden City, it has few beautiful and attractive places, among which boating in the Gadisar lake is one of my favorites. Then comes the desert, the great Indian Thar desert, who does not want to stay at a beautiful camp in the Thar desert and have the most beautiful evening experience. So yes when you are at Rajasthan do go visit the Oasis camps at Jaisalmer, you will love it as they will make sure you have a great evening, trust me!
